Part Three - Thursday, Friday, Chapter 18 - Beneath the Flat Stone Summary

Bond is admiring Drax's Mercedes. He thinks it is typical of him to buy a German car. Drax comes out of the house and gets in the car with Krebs and Brand. They leave for the drive into London, Bond following in his own car. Bond and Brand had previously arranged to meet for dinner that night.

In Drax's car, Brand is trying to steal Drax's notebook from his coat pocket. In the notebook are coordinates for the rocket launching. As Drax is concentrating on driving, Brand covertly snatches the notebook. She then asks Drax if can stop at a hotel so she can use the restroom.
